引言

随着互联网技术的飞速发展,区块链作为一种颠覆性的技术,愈发受到关注。它以其去中心化、不可篡改的特性,被广泛应用于金融、供应链、医疗等多个领域。然而,正如任何技术都有其双刃剑的特性,区块链也难免出现数据作伪的问题。今天,我们将深入探讨区块链数据作伪技术,揭示背后的秘密。

区块链的基本原理

2025必看:区块链数据作伪技术揭秘

在深入作伪技术之前,首先了解区块链的基本原理至关重要。区块链是一种分布式数据库技术,其主要特点是数据以区块形式链接,形成链条,每个区块包含一组交易数据、一段时间戳以及前一个区块的哈希值。由于这个结构,区块链的数据一旦写入,几乎不可更改。这种特性为数据的透明性和安全性提供了保障。

区块链数据作伪技术概述

尽管区块链技术自带强大的安全特性,但实力越强,潜在的威胁也就越大。区块链数据作伪的技术主要包括以下几种:

1. 51% 攻击

2025必看:区块链数据作伪技术揭秘

51% 攻击是指在一个以工作量证明(Proof of Work)为基础的区块链网络中,有人或一组人控制了网络51%以上的计算能力。在这种情况下,他们能够进行重组区块链历史,甚至双重支付。这种攻击方式是理论上的,但在一些小型或安全性较低的区块链项目中,确实发生过类似事件。

然而,进行51%攻击所需的成本非常高,而且需要巨大的时间和资源投入,因此很多大型区块链系统,如比特币,以其分布非常广泛的节点网络,降低了此类攻击的成功机率。

2. 社会工程学

社会工程学是指通过欺骗手段获取某些敏感信息,如私钥或密码等。这种作伪技术通常不会直接对区块链的技术结构造成影响,但可以导致用户的数字资产被盗。攻击者可能利用钓鱼邮件、假冒网站或社交媒体平台,诱骗用户点击链接并输入信息。

因此,用户在使用区块链技术时,要提高警惕,保持良好的网络安全意识,加强自身的信息保护,确保私钥和密码的安全。

3. 伪造签名

在区块链交易中,数字签名是保证交易合法性和真实性的基础。然而,如果攻击者可以获得交易者的私钥,他们能伪造交易签名,从而进行虚假交易。虽然区块链系统本身难以篡改,但是伪造签名一旦发生,便会导致交易历史的严重失真。

为了防范此种情况,用户应该选择强密码和双重认证等安全措施,尽量减少私钥泄漏的风险。此外,密钥管理工具和硬件钱包的使用也可以降低被伪造签名的风险。

4. 代码漏洞和智能合约漏洞

智能合约是运行在区块链上的自执行合约,通常在金融交易、供应链管理等领域扮演重要角色。然而,如果智能合约的代码中存在漏洞,攻击者可以利用这些漏洞进行数据篡改或恶意操作。2016年,以太坊DAO事件就是一个显著的例子,不法分子通过漏洞获取了大量资金。

因此,在开发智能合约时,务必要进行深入的安全审计和代码测试,确保合约的逻辑是稳固的,以避免未来潜在的安全漏洞所带来的损失。同时,企业在使用已部署的智能合约时,也应定期进行监测和评估。

5. 数据来源的真实性问题

区块链的去中心化特性使得很多信息来源于不同的节点,但如果这些节点上传的数据本身就是伪造的,最终的数据结果也会失去其公信力。尤其在供应链管理中,如何保证原材料和产品数据的真实性是个重要课题。

为了确保数据源的真实可靠,企业通常需要与可信赖的第三方合作,利用物联网设备进行数据采集,强化数据验证的机制。这种多层级的数据验证方式可以显著提高数据真实性的保障。

6. 权限控制与治理架构

区块链虽然是去中心化的,但在某些私有链或联盟链中仍然存在权限控制问题。若权限分配不均或缺乏透明性,个别节点可能会滥用权限进行数据篡改。对这种情况的伪造数据,可以通过设立合理的治理结构和权限控制来规避。

在设计区块链网络时,制定清晰的治理机制,确保所有参与者的权利与责任明确,对数据的访问与修改进行严格审核,能够有效降低此类安全隐患的发生。

总结

区块链作为一项革命性科技,虽然带来了巨大的便利和透明性,但也伴随着一定的安全风险。尽管区块链技术本身具有强大的安全性,依然存在多种潜在的数据作伪技术。了解这些作伪手段不仅能帮助用户增强安全意识,更能促进区块链技术的健康发展。

随着技术的不断演进,新的威胁与防范方式也在不断出现。未来的区块链世界,只有通过不断学习与适应,才能真正发挥其潜力,推动社会的可持续发展。